Fuses

A

A surge in current melts the fuse which cuts off the live supply preventing an electrical shock and the risk of fire

26
Q

Circuit breakers

A

an electrical safety device that is used to protect the circuit from damage if too much current flows
When they detect a surge in current in a circuit they break the circuit by opening a switch
It can easily be reset by flicking a switch on the device
